Going Once, Going Twice

Going Once, Going Twice

A Poem by life in a ne/on tube
"

GONE!

"

You begged me once

You begged me twice

It really is no use

I've paid my price

 

I gave you second chances

Went out of my way

But you're just not worth it

So I'm leaving today

 

My bags are packed

I'm ready to go

I'll tell you one more time

My final answer is no

 

Oh look, there it is

My taxi is here

And now it's time

For me to disappear

 

I know I loved you once

I know I loved you twice

But we're over now

'Cause I've paid my price
